    名詞

    • 1. British a portable battery-powered electric lamp. 同義詞 lamp, light, flashlight, beacon, rareilluminant, ... 更多
    • historical a portable means of illumination such as a piece of wood or cloth soaked in tallow and ignited, sometimes carried ceremonially. 同義詞 firebrand, brand, lantern, candle, taper, ... 更多
    • used to refer to a valuable quality, principle, or cause, which needs to be protected and maintained mountain warlords carried the torch of Greek independence
    • 2. North American a blowlamp.
    • 3. US informal an arsonist.

    動詞

    • 1. informal set fire to the shops had been looted and torched
